Improving Nutritional Labeling for Consumer Knowledge

Nutritional labeling plays a crucial role in empowering consumers to make informed dietary choices. However, the complex nature of food labels can often lead to confusion and misinterpretations. To effectively promote public health, it is essential to optimize nutritional labeling for clarity and ease of understanding. This involves using simple language, employing visual aids such as traffic light systems, and providing succinct guidelines on serving sizes. Furthermore, tailoring labels to specific target audiences, including children and elderly, can enhance their comprehension and impact.
